Dynamodb batch write performance. NET SDK. Jan 8, 2024 · However, if I ...
Dynamodb batch write performance. NET SDK. Jan 8, 2024 · However, if I use batchWrite, then dynamoDb may optimize the batch operation such that total cost would be less than 1000 WCU. . With BatchWriteItem , you can efficiently write or delete large amounts of data, such as from Amazon EMR, or copy data from another database into DynamoDB. By aggregating multiple requests into a single operation, you can improve performance, reduce latency, and manage resources more effectively. The kit includes independent plugins Dec 25, 2024 · Batch operations in Amazon DynamoDB allow developers to efficiently perform multiple read, write, update, and delete actions in a single request, optimizing performance and reducing costs. Dec 5, 2024 · Learn how to optimize Amazon Web Services DynamoDB for high-throughput data access and real-time analytics to improve application performance and user experience. I set the write throughput to be 10000 and I have 6 processes that are running batch_write(number of entries to be stored: 500 million+ Jul 6, 2025 · Batch Operations in DynamoDB - Save Time and Reduce Costs Efficiently Discover how Batch Operations in DynamoDB can streamline your data handling, saving time and reducing expenses while optimizing your overall performance. Jul 28, 2020 · For DynamoDB Whether you use batch or single PutItem your DynamoDB table is configured with a number of WCU (Write Credit Units) and RCU (Read Credit Units). This repository is the Developer Kit for Claude Code - a modular plugin system providing reusable skills, agents, and commands for automating development tasks. DynamoDB Batch Write What is DynamoDB Batch Write? A bulk (batch) write in DynamoDB allows you to write multiple items into multiple tables in a single API call. However, I haven't found any details on how does dynamoDb optimize WCU during the batch write operation. In this article, we'll explore how to implement batch operations using DynamoDBContext in the AWS . May 7, 2024 · In conclusion, understanding when to use BatchWriteItem and TransactWriteItem can help you optimize your write operations in DynamoDB, improving efficiency and maintaining data consistency. With BatchWriteItem, you can efficiently write or delete large amounts of data, such as from Amazon EMR, or copy data from another database into DynamoDB. Contribute to ros2hp/mcp-fix-readonly-bool development by creating an account on GitHub. Warning If DynamoDB returns any unprocessed items, you should retry the batch operation on those items. If you retry the batch operation immediately, the underlying read or write requests can still fail due to throttling on the individual tables. Dec 25, 2024 · Batch operations in Amazon DynamoDB allow developers to efficiently perform multiple read, write, update, and delete actions in a single request, optimizing performance and reducing costs. Feb 2, 2024 · Posted: 2/Feb/2024 The DynamoDB BatchWriteItem operation can provide a performance boost by allowing Tagged with dynamodb, serverless, database, cloud. Jul 6, 2025 · Batch Operations in DynamoDB - Save Time and Reduce Costs Efficiently Discover how Batch Operations in DynamoDB can streamline your data handling, saving time and reducing expenses while optimizing your overall performance. Implementing bulk processing techniques can yield significant performance improvements when working with DynamoDB. However, we strongly recommend that you use an exponential backoff algorithm . Official MCP Servers for AWS. A single write credit unit covers 1 write of an item 1Kb or less (every extra kb is another unit). Oct 16, 2024 · Conclusion Utilizing batch operations in DynamoDB is a powerful strategy to optimize your database interactions. In order to improve performance with these large-scale operations, BatchWriteItem does not behave in the same way as individual PutItem and DeleteItem calls would. Oct 29, 2014 · Currently I'm experiencing a DynamoDB write throughput issue. It uses the BatchWriteItem operation to group multiple write requests into one API call to reduce the number of network calls that improve application performance and reduce latency. qdi sndt qlmvg gplbx skbs dseau nxre efnu rgxkp jiy